The Plovdiv region occupies over one seventh of all the arable land in Bulgaria and also has a very large industrial sector. Foreign investors, especially from the United States of America, are interested in gaining an advantage by moving their companies here due to the favourable social and economic conditions of the region. When Bulgaria enters European Union in 2007 certain restrictions will be lifted making this country and the Plovdiv region especially, a more favourable place to live and work. The region of Plovdiv covers a very large area and places like Assenovgrad, Kaloyanovo and Hissar are certain to benefit from the changes that are about to happen since they already have well developed infrastructures firmly in place.

Assenovgrad with a population of over 52 000 already has a reasonably good health service: a major hospital and five health centres - it is acknowledged as being particularly good for women and children’s health. A good educational system is also firmly in place as there is a social security network which caters for the unemployed, minority groups, large families, invalids and the aged. As well as the usual attractions that a major town provides like bars, cafes, restaurants, museums, sports and traditional folk song choirs it also has interesting flora and fauna. In the surrounding areas large mammals like deer, wild boars and bears are common place.

In Kaloyanovo- a big village which is a municipality, there is a thriving business community dealing in the fruit, vegetable and herb processing industries. On a smaller scale there are privately owned companies dealing with leather goods and garment production which have a lot of scope for development and in the agricultural sphere there is grain, crops, vegetables, sheep and cattle breeding.

The spa resort Hissar- with its unique combination of history, mineral springs, climate and local flora and fauna has to be considered as an ideal place to live though it has a population of about 16 000 it still has all the amenities that the larger towns in the region provide.

Prices for properties vary in the region of Plovdiv depending on the services that the numerous towns and villages provide. Out of the way properties are bound to be cheaper and will not increase in value as much as those that are situated near or in a major town or village but the choice is there for those that prefer solitude to town and village life.
